3-5-4 Confirming SafeLock Cart Voltage Configuration
1.) Check the safety rating plate located at the rear of the SafeLock Cart, above AC input connector.
2.) Remove the bottom cover (rear) from the SafeLock Cart to provide access to the jumper on the AC
unit. See Figure 3-12 below.
3.) Make sure that the jumper is set to either 100 to 120 V AC or to 220 - 240 V AC, in accordance with
the voltage rating shown on the safety rating plate (step 1).

3-5-5 System Voltage Confirmation
3-5-5-1 System Voltage Settings
Verify that the Vivid i n and Vivid q N is set to the correct voltage.
The Vivid i n and Vivid q N voltage settings are found on the base (underside) of the system.
For illustrations of the label with the voltage setting, see:
Table 1-6 "Main Label for Vivid q N" on page 1-12
Table 1-7 "Main Label for Vivid i n" on page 1-12

WARNINGWARNING
CONNECTING THE VIVID I n/ Vivid q N TO THE WRONG VOLTAGE LEVEL WILL MOST
LIKELY DESTROY THE SCANNER.
